Hi guys 10 years ago I brought a nos 94 yzf 750 from wheels international. From day one it was gutless 120 mph tops I rode it for two summers covering 2000 miles until it started to over heat in town and evaporate the fuel in the carbs. Run fine on the open road though . I then parked it up and brought another bike. I recently thought that it's to good to part with so I set about getting it back on the road and trying to fix it's faults . I Found the exup valve stuck in the closed position, and the engine would not turn over fully , on digging deeper I found 4 stuck rings and 8 stuck valves and a sump pick up full of gasket sealer (from new) the head gasket was not blown and the thermostat opens within tolerance . My question to you all is, would the stuck exup valve cause it to overheat in town and cause it to be gutless, or as it is a Swiss model is it restricted to 120 mph ??. If so does anyone know how to derestrict it ??. Also has any one ever used a pattern gasket set or is it best to stick with genuine gaskets. Regards pete.
